if the radius of sphere b is 5 times the radius of sphere a, then the ratio of the volume of sphere b to the volume of sphere a isSelect one:0.0082512550.2
If radius of sphere B is 5times radius of sphere A, then ratio of volume of sphere B to volume of sphere A is 125 , the correct answer is (c) .
Let the radius of the sphere B = r₁ , and
Let the radius of the sphere A = r₂ ;
So , The ratio of the volume of sphere B to the volume of sphere A is written as :
⇒ (Volume of sphere B)/(Volume of sphere A) = (4/3)πr₁³/ (4/3)πr₂³ ;
Simplifying the expression,
We get ,
⇒ (Volume of sphere B)/(Volume of sphere A) = (r₁/r₂)³ ,
It is given that the radius of sphere B is 5 times the radius of sphere A, which means that , r₁ = 5r₂ ,
Substituting the radius in the expression above,
We get ,
⇒ (Volume of sphere B)/(Volume of sphere A) = (5r₂/r₂)³ = (5)³ = 125 ;
Therefore, the ratio of volume of sphere B to sphere A is (c) 125.

in a petri dish, a certain type of bacterium doubles in number every 40 minutes.
There were originally 64 or 2 to the 6th power, bacteria in the dish. After 120 minutes, the number of bacteria has doubled 3 times, multiplying by 2 to the 3rd power
Now the population of bacteria is is 2 to the 6th power times 2 to the 3rd power. Expressed as a power, how many bacteria are in the petri dish after 120 minutes?
Applying exponent properties, it is found that there are 2^9 = 512 bacteria after 120 minutes.
What happens when we multiply two terms with the same base and different exponents?We keep the base and add the exponents.
This is what happens in this problem, when we multiply 2^6 by 2^3, as follows:
\(2^6 \times 2^3 = 2^{6 + 3} = 2^9 = 512\)
Hence, there are 512 bacteria after 120 minutes.

The given equation for the height of the ball is h = -t² + 8t. To determine the time interval during which the ball is increasing in height, we need to find the critical points where the height is at a maximum or minimum.
To do this, we can take the first derivative of the height equation with respect to time (t) to find the rate of change of height:
h'(t) = -2t + 8
Now, we set the first derivative equal to zero to find the critical points:
0 = -2t + 8
2t = 8
t = 4
This means the ball reaches its maximum height at t = 4 seconds. Since the ball is increasing in height before reaching the maximum height, the time interval during which the ball is increasing in height is from t = 0 seconds (when the ball is thrown) to t = 4 seconds.
So, the time interval when the ball is increasing in height is from 0 to 4 seconds.

The machine numbers immediately to the right and left of 2ⁿ in the floating-point representation depend on the specific floating-point format being used. In general, the machine numbers closest to 2ⁿ are the largest representable numbers that are less than 2ⁿ (to the left) and the smallest representable numbers that are greater than 2ⁿ (to the right). The distance between 2ⁿ and these machine numbers depends on the precision of the floating-point format.
In a floating-point representation, the numbers are typically represented as a sign bit, an exponent, and a significand or mantissa.
The exponent represents the power of the base (usually 2), and the significand represents the fractional part.
To find the machine numbers closest to 2ⁿ, we need to consider the precision of the floating-point format.
Let's assume we are using a binary floating-point representation with a certain number of bits for the significand and exponent.
To the left of 2ⁿ, the largest representable number will be slightly less than 2ⁿ. It will have the same exponent as 2ⁿ, but the significand will have the maximum representable value less than 1.
The distance between this machine number and 2ⁿ will depend on the spacing between representable numbers in the chosen floating-point format.
To the right of 2ⁿ, the smallest representable number will be slightly greater than 2ⁿ. It will have the same exponent as 2ⁿ, but the significand will be the minimum representable value greater than 1.
Again, the distance between this machine number and 2ⁿ will depend on the spacing between representable numbers in the floating-point format.
The exact distance between 2ⁿ and the closest machine numbers will depend on the specific floating-point format used, which determines the precision and spacing of the representable numbers.
